## Changed defaults

Heads up: the Ledgerline tax-rate lookup cache now defaults to a 15-minute TTL instead of 24 hours. Turns out rates in the Veldt County sandbox were going stale mid-demo, which was embarrassing. Eviction is now LRU rather than FIFO, and the cache warms on boot. If you're reviewing, check that nothing hardcodes the old TTL. The new defaults land as follows.

deployment values, bajop-taweg:
holwyn:
  log_level: debug
  metrics_host: metrics.holwyn.zemvarsys.internal
  pool_size: 32

Memo: Training Budget, Next Year

Branch managers,

Good news — the training budget is going up about twelve percent. Priority goes to the new Fennick point-of-sale rollout and customer-handling refreshers. Each branch gets an allocation by headcount; Ostby and Millgate branches get a small top-up for new staff. Send your wish lists to Priya by month-end. The increase connects to something bigger we're planning.

internal memo for tagef-hadup: Gross margin on Ulaath came in at 15 percent against a plan of 5 percent. Only 7 of the 120 pilot accounts renewed Ulaath, so a churn review is set for October 15.

Handover: tile cache layer (Mapwright)

Welcome aboard. The Mapwright tile-rendering cache sits between the renderer and object storage. Eviction is LRU with a zoom-level bias; don't change that without benchmarks. Known issue: stale tiles after bulk style updates — the purge job handles it, usually within ten minutes. Architecture notes, purge job config, and open tickets are collected here.

operations page: https://confluence.lumiclabs.internal/projects/display/browse/projects/b6be

Night-shift staff: Floor 4 of the Tellhaven Building opens this week. After 21:00, access is via the rear stairwell only; the lifts are locked out overnight during the settling period. Complete a walk-through of the new floor once per shift and log it. The stairwell keypad accepts the code below.

badge for yahop-fawep: bdg-XBKXI-68071